Police arrest dozens as they break up pro-Palestinian protests at several US universities

Police have made dozens of arrests as pro-Palestinian protest encampments were dismantled at the University of Pennsylvania, the Massachusetts Institute of Technology and the University of Arizona.

Source: Police arrest dozens as they break up pro-Palestinian protests at several US universities

%d bloggers like this: